A good friend and sailing mentor of mine, Ralph Reitan died last night while sailing his boat, a Tartan 10 named Wabbit during the Wednesday night races MRSA) on the Magothy River last night (22 March).
He was the lead boat at the time and got hit by a gust which knocked him down. His crew threw hime a life ring and managed to get the boat back to him but by then he was in cardiac arrest.
Ralph was a well known and respected local sailor, currently serving as the Rear Commodore and webmaster of our yacht club (www.yccsc.org). He will be sorely missed by all.
Although I choose to celebrate his life and love of sailing rather than be fearful, the water will be a little emptier this year.
